Calotte

Description: Hat of off-white straw embroidery. The hat is styled as a calotte (also spelled "calot") with shaped close crown of off-white straw embroidered with several rosettes of straw, connected by a field of straw. The shaped outer edge is wound with the same straw. The hat is unlined, allowing the underlying mesh to be seen. Retailer's label: "Neiman-Marcus" and origin label "Made In Italy".

Evening Shoes

Description: Pair of red satin evening shoes. The deep red shoes have pointed toes and 3 1/2" stiletto heels which are lacquered red with tiny white dots and embellished all-over with rhinestones. Marked on sole: "6 / 1/2 / B / 05" and "Made in Italy". Label inside right shoe: "Vaccari / Italy Bologna". Stamped inside left shoe: "Made in Italy for / Neiman Marcus"

Calotte

Description: Hat of beige felt/velor. Styled as a calotte (also spelled "calot"), the hat has a domed beige felt crown "stacked" on another domed form of the same felt. The outer crown is "cut open" and "peeled back", to reveal the crown below. The lower edge of the crown is rolled up and in to create the appearance of a narrow rolled brim.
